The video discusses the potential risks facing the EU and Eurozone, emphasizing the need for member states to avoid short-term nationalism and populism. It highlights Italy's financial stability, noting its past resilience without international support and the importance of avoiding excessive deficit procedures. The discussion also covers Italian public opinion on Eurozone membership, suggesting that despite noise for leaving, Italians would likely vote to stay if a referendum were possible.
